1.    Amendments to Credit Agreement. Subject to the terms and conditions of this First Amendment, including, without limitation, Paragraph 2, below:
(a)    The definitions of “Best Rating”, “Borrower”, “Material Debt” and “Permitted Reorganization Conditions” in Section 1.01 (Defined Terms) of the Credit Agreement are hereby amended and restated in their entirety to provide, respectively, as follows:
“Best Rating” means (i) until the consummation of the Holding Assumption Transaction, if ever, the Best Combined Group Rating and (ii) from and after the consummation of the Holding Assumption Transaction, if ever, the Best Holding Rating.
*    *    *
“Borrower” means, until consummation of the Holding Assumption Transaction, if ever, United Fire and, from and after the consummation of the Holding Assumption Transaction, if ever, Holding.
*    *    *
“Material Debt” means any Debt (other than obligations in respect of the Loans and the Letters of Credit) or obligation in respect of any Hedging Agreement as to which any one or more of the Borrower, its Subsidiaries or any Facility Guarantor is obligated and having an aggregate unpaid principal amount exceeding $15,000,000. For purposes of determining Material Debt, the “principal amount” of the obligations of the Borrower, any Subsidiary or any Facility Guarantor in respect of any Hedging Agreement at any time will be the amount (after giving effect to any netting agreements) that the Borrower or such Subsidiary or Facility Guarantor would be required to pay if such Hedging Agreement were terminated at such time.
*    *    *
“Permitted Reorganization Conditions” means the following with respect to the Reorganization Transaction:

(a)    no Default shall have occurred and be continuing both immediately prior to the Reorganization Transaction and after giving effect thereto;

(b)    United Fire shall have delivered to the Administrative Agent written notice of the Reorganization Transaction not less than fifteen (15) days prior to the proposed effective date thereof (or such shorter period to which the Administrative Agent may in its discretion agree), which notice shall be accompanied by an explicit description of the Reorganization Transaction, copies of the definitive documentation that will effect the

2



Reorganization Transaction, and the respective pro forma balance sheets of Holding and United Fire immediately prior to the Reorganization Transaction and immediately after giving effect thereto (it being stipulated by the parties hereto that United Fire's notice to the Administrative Agent dated January 12, 2012 has satisfied this condition);

(c)    Holding shall be duly formed, validly existing and in good standing under the laws of the State of Iowa and shall be qualified to transact business in each other jurisdiction where required by applicable law and where the failure so to be qualified would reasonably be expected to have a Material Adverse Effect;

(d)    the Administrative Agent shall have received such documents and certificates as it may reasonably request relating to the organization, existence and good standing of Holding and the authorization and validity of the Reorganization Transaction;

(e)    after giving effect to the Reorganization Transaction, Holding shall own 100% of the issued and outstanding Equity Interests of United Fire, free and clear of any adverse claim;

(f)    the Reorganization Transaction shall have occurred in compliance in all material respects with all applicable laws, including without limitation applicable securities laws and insurance regulations;

(g)    the Administrative Agent shall have received evidence that all necessary consents and approvals for the Reorganization Transaction and Holding's Guarantee required under clause (j) below have been obtained;

(h)    the identity and percentage of ownership of each of the shareholders of Holding immediately after giving effect to the Reorganization Transaction shall in all material respects be identical to the identity and percentage of ownership of each of the shareholders of United Fire immediately prior to giving effect to the Reorganization Transaction;

(i)    the Best Combined Group Rating immediately following the Reorganization Transaction shall not be lower than the Best Combined Group Rating immediately prior to the Reorganization Transaction;

(j)    the Administrative Agent shall have received an executed Guarantee by Holding guaranteeing United Fire's obligations under the Loan Documents; and

(k)    the Administrative Agent shall have received a favorable written opinion addressed to the Administrative Agent and the Lenders and dated the effective date of the Reorganization Transaction in respect of such of the foregoing as the Administrative Agent shall reasonably request.

“Holding Assumption Conditions” means the following with respect to the Holding Assumption Transaction:

(a)    the Permitted Reorganization shall have been consummated;

(b)    no Default shall have occurred and be continuing both immediately prior to the Holding Assumption Transaction and after giving effect thereto;

(c)    United Fire shall have delivered to the Administrative Agent written notice of the Holding Assumption Transaction in a reasonable time period prior to the proposed effective date thereof, which notice shall be accompanied by the respective pro forma balance sheets of Holding and United Fire immediately prior to the Holding Assumption Transaction and immediately after giving effect thereto;



4



(d)    Holding shall be duly formed, validly existing and in good standing under the laws of the State of Iowa and shall be qualified to transact business in each other jurisdiction where required by applicable law and where the failure so to be qualified would reasonably be expected to have a Material Adverse Effect;

(e)    the Holding Assumption Transaction shall occur in compliance in all material respects with all applicable laws, including without limitation applicable insurance regulations;

(f)    the Holding Assumption Transaction shall occur pursuant to such joinder, restated notes and other documents as the Administrative Agent may reasonably require;

(g)    the Administrative Agent shall have received such documents and certificates as it may reasonably request relating to the organization, existence and good standing of Holding and the authorization and validity of the Holding Assumption Transaction;

(h)    the Administrative Agent shall have received evidence that all necessary consents and approvals for the Holding Assumption Transaction and United Fire's Guarantee required under clause (i) below have been obtained;

(i)    the Administrative Agent shall have received an executed Guarantee by United Fire guaranteeing Holding's obligations under the Loan Documents;

(j)    the Best Holding Rating immediately following the Holding Assumption Transaction shall not be lower than the Required Rating; and

(k)    the Administrative Agent shall have received favorable written opinion addressed to the Administrative Agent and the Lenders and dated the effective date of the Holding Assumption Transaction in respect of such of the foregoing as the Administrative Agent shall reasonably request.

*    *    *
“Holding Assumption Transaction” means, subject to the satisfaction of each and every Holding Assumption Condition, (i) the assignment and transfer by United Fire, and the acceptance, assumption and agreement by Holding to pay and perform, all of the Debt, covenants, representations, warranties and other obligations of United Fire as the “Borrower” under and pursuant to the Credit Agreement and of United Fire under and pursuant to each of the other Loan Documents to which United Fire is a party or by which United Fire or any of its property is bound and (ii) United Fire's Guarantee of such Debt, covenants, representations, warranties and other obligations assumed by Holding.
